Alta Langa Riserva DOCG Extra Brut 90 Mesi Millesimato 2014

Vine: 70% Pinot Nero, 30% Chardonnay.
Colour: straw yellow with fine and persistent perlage.
Bouquet: fragrant, with scents of bread crust and dried fruit.
Flavour: dry, sapid, armonic, well structured.
Alcohol: 12,5% vol.
Packaging: 6 bottles cardboard or single case.
Size: 0,75l - 1,5l.

After a careful selection of the harvest period, the grapes are selected by hand, collected in crates and pressed whole.
The first fermentation takes place in steel tanks at a controlled temperature of 15 ºC, after about 9 months of aging on the fine lees, the cuvée is bottled with the yeasts selected for the second fermentation letting the wine rest in the bottle for at least 38-40 months.

copy of Barbera d’Asti D.O.C.G. Superiore 2017

Denominazione di Origine Controllata e Garantita

Vine: 100% Barbera.
Colour: intense purple red.
Smell: intense, with hints of currant and vanilla.
Taste: soft, smooth, very persistent.
Alcohol content: 14,5% vol.
Packaging: 6 bottles cardboard.

The Barbera grapes of this wine come from old vineyards owned, from the hill of Rodotiglia exposed to the south and from some vineyards of historical local suppliers of the same territory.
The grapes are destemmed and fermented in steel tanks at a controlled temperature of 24ºC, with a maceration of about 15-20 days.
At the end of fermentation the wine undergoes malolactic fermentation in tonneaux and barriques where it is racked and where it remains for about 1 year.
Once the wine has been aged, it remains for about 6 months in steel tanks and then is bottled.
